Brown Butter Rice Krispie Treats
- 4 tablespoons butter
- 1-10 oz bag marshmallows
- 6 cups Rice Krispies
- Brown butter in a large pot over medium-low heat (it will melt, then foam then slowly brown and smell nutty – just be sure to stir frequently and remove from heat once it browns… you don’t want it to burn!).
- Once you brown butter, remove from heat and stir in marshmallows.
- Slowly fold in rice krispies.
- Transfer to a buttered baking dish and let cool slightly (I used a piece of wax paper to evenly flatten out rice/marshmallow mixture).
- Sprinkle Maldeon sea salt atop Rice Krispie treats
- Cut out heart shapes with a heart shaped cookie cutter.
*Melt white chocolate and stir in a couple drops of red food coloring to create a fun pink icing to decorate your treats!
